missingWrote a review on Jul 29
We were pleasantly surprised by our stay at a hotel in the heart of the city. The location was perfect, just a block from the main plaza and situated on a pedestrian mall, ensuring a peaceful night's sleep. The rooms were well-appointed and had all the amenities we needed, including fast Wi-Fi. The staff, though they spoke little English, were incredibly helpful and accommodating, making our stay even more enjoyable. Despite a few minor drawbacks like the firm mattress and occasional noise from events, we would definitely recommend this hotel for its modernity, cleanliness, and overall value for money. we had a great experience at this hotel.

missingWrote a review on Apr 24
Stayed here for the weekend and overall had a good experience. the breakfast was delicious and included in the room price. the staff was friendly and willing to help, even with limited English. the hotel is located in a convenient area, close to shops and stores. the WiFi worked great and there were no extra charges.
The room we had was a bit small, and the bathroom was smaller than expected. the street outside the hotel could be a bit noisy at night.
